I get what you're saying.

Do research, massive amounts of research. These guys aren't going to do it for you.

First thing to do: Start posting in the subaru forums.

second: join a forum dedicated to WRX STI's and start looking at their tech forums, see what problems others are having and see if it outweighs the benefits. Remember it's all subjective though, there are THOUSANDs of those cars made, even moreso since you're going for a year range rather than a specific year. Just because a few people have this issue and post it on the forum doesnt mean all 30,000 of the other drivers are getting it too .
